Yarwell is a small riverside village in North Northamptonshire, England, sitting on the banks of the River Nene close to the Cambridgeshire border and within easy reach of Peterborough. The village occupies a quiet stretch of the Nene valley with attractive stone and thatch cottages, waterside meadows and popular riverside walks along the Nene Way, making it a favourite for walkers, anglers and birdwatchers.
Historically an agricultural community, Yarwell retains a strong village feel with a small population and active local participation; the surrounding landscape has been shaped by river management and former quarry workings that now provide wildlife-rich habitats. Nearby heritage and leisure attractions such as the preserved Nene Valley Railway and local conservation sites add to the area’s appeal, while everyday services tend to be sought in Peterborough or neighbouring market towns.
